Grilled Steak Lover’s Pizza
What You Need
- 1 pound boneless beef sirloin steak
- 4 teaspoons Grill Mates® Montreal Steak Seasoning, divided
- 1 medium onion, sliced crosswise into 1/2-inch thick slices
- 1 red or yellow bell pepper, cut into 2-inch wide strips
- 1 tablespoon plus 1 teaspoon olive oil, divided
- 2 cups shredded Monterey Jack cheese, divided
- 1 pound fresh pizza dough or frozen dough, thawed or 1 prepared thin pizza crust (12-inch)
Directions
- Sprinkle both sides of steak with 3 teaspoons of the Montreal Steak Seasoning. Brush vegetables with 1 teaspoon of the oil. Grill steak over medium heat 5 to 7 minutes per side or until desired doneness. Grill vegetables 6 to 8 minutes or until tender-crisp. Cut steak and vegetables into bite-size pieces. Mix cheese and remaining 1 teaspoon Seasoning in small bowl.
- Stretch or roll pizza dough on floured baking sheet to a 12- to 14-inch round, about 1/4-inch thick. Brush top of dough with remaining 1 tablespoon oil. Place oiled-side down on the grill. Close lid. Grill over medium heat 1 to 2 minutes or until grill marks appear on the bottom of the crust. Carefully flip crust over using tongs or spatula.
- Layer crust with 1/2 of the cheese, grilled steak, vegetables and remaining cheese. Close lid. Grill 3 to 4minutes longer or until cheese is melted and crust is browned. (Check pizza often to avoid burning. Rotate pizza, if necessary.) Slide pizza onto baking sheet. Slice and serve immediately.
